This creature has a case of having far too high ability scores, skills, and senses while having a CR of over 30. This creature also has

  • Reactions that slow combat to a crawl(and that are arguably too powerful)
  • A non-standard creature type since isn't a dimension demon tag or demon type(it would be fiend type (demon tag))
  • This creature gets it gets too many legendary actions and Dimensional Resistances/Legendary Resistances
  • Resistance to magical damage from bludgeoning and piercing damage
  • Many effects that are unclear or use incorrect wording(features are capitalized for starters)
  • A few straight up broken/overpowered effects(Dark Matter Body for decaying/potentially destroying any armor, Magic Commander on top of dimensional resistances, Savage Flurry of Blows(this damage is extremely variable, just give the creature more attacks), Dimensional Time Grab, no limit on Dark matter surrounding).--Blobby383b (talk) 21:49, 31 March 2018 (MDT)

Why would it be an April Fools entry? I can't see anything funny about it. What it does need is a rewrite so that it works better with the D&D ruleset. I dunno if you want to read through your copy of the Monster Manual again. I guess the first things to note is that Medium-sized monsters have d8 hit dice, not d20; and that CR has a maximum of 30.
